Understanding the Role of Bail Agents

Bail agents, also known as bail bondsmen, are professionals who are responsible for posting bail on behalf of individuals who have been accused of crimes. These individuals are often unable to afford the full amount of their bail and turn to bail agents for assistance. The services of bail agents can be invaluable in such circumstances.
